Jamner Population - Shajapur, Madhya Pradesh

Jamner is a large village located in Shujalpur Tehsil of Shajapur district, Madhya Pradesh with total 1378 families residing. The Jamner village has population of 7094 of which 3606 are males while 3488 are females as per Population Census 2011.

In Jamner village population of children with age 0-6 is 1016 which makes up 14.32 % of total population of village. Average Sex Ratio of Jamner village is 967 which is higher than Madhya Pradesh state average of 931. Child Sex Ratio for the Jamner as per census is 1036, higher than Madhya Pradesh average of 918.

Jamner village has higher literacy rate compared to Madhya Pradesh. In 2011, literacy rate of Jamner village was 71.93 % compared to 69.32 % of Madhya Pradesh. In Jamner Male literacy stands at 85.77 % while female literacy rate was 57.46 %.

Caste Factor

Jamner village of Shajapur has substantial population of Schedule Caste. Schedule Caste (SC) constitutes 33.03 % while Schedule Tribe (ST) were 0.87 % of total population in Jamner village.

Work Profile

In Jamner village out of total population, 3093 were engaged in work activities. 76.43 % of workers describe their work as Main Work (Employment or Earning more than 6 Months) while 23.57 % were involved in Marginal activity providing livelihood for less than 6 months. Of 3093 workers engaged in Main Work, 1027 were cultivators (owner or co-owner) while 962 were Agricultural labourer.
